Originally Posted by aznbenz07
how did you install it? I'd be interested in knowing because I wanted the titanium one for ever but couldn't figure out how to get it on there.
You take the stock knob off by unscrewing it... thats the easy part.

The unsettling part is next... the momo knob threads do not fit into the stock collar the way it is so I used a dremel tool to route out the inside of the collar until it fit tightly around the bottom of the momo shifter.

When I was finished I installed the new shifter being sure to make sure the height wouldn't make for difficult shifting... you cant make it too short without adding a short shifter.

then tighten it down and push the collar up over the threads tightly and viola... new integrated shift assembly.
